How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bethany?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bethany Studio Apartments | $1,525 | $1,250 | $2,100 |
Bethany 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,120 | $1,225 | $4,308 |
Bethany 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,795 | $1,600 | $6,645 |
Bethany 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,512 | $2,250 | $5,608 |
Bethany 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,895 | $2,895 | $2,895 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
